Begsthequestion · 19/04/2024 16:27

Radical feminism was big in the 80s and now seems rather conservative imo. Gender essentialism, anti trans, the idea that piv sex is always oppressive and kinks require psychological treatment, often denying their real hetero sexuality and promoting political lesbianism instead (while sleeping with "their Nigel" on the down low..) Plus the negation of class or other economic factors in their analysis of women's oppression, so it only served the interests of middle class women who then blamed men wholly as a class for patriarchal oppression. They also worked with anti-abortion Christians against porn, which seemed like the most short sighted and off-putting alliance you could imagine.

I do see a lot of inclinations towards radical feminism on MN but not really in real life.
